How they compare
United Arab Emirates currently reports 35.7% against 35.5% in Korea, a difference of 0.2%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Korea ahead.
Korea ranks 45th and United Arab Emirates ranks 44th of 144 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Korea averaged higher in 5 and United Arab Emirates in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Korea | United Arab Emirates |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 9.8% | 5.7% | 4.1% | Korea |
| 1970s | 16.1% | 10.6% | 5.4% | Korea |
| 1980s | 29.1% | 17.9% | 11.3% | Korea |
| 1990s | 40.9% | 25.6% | 15.3% | Korea |
| 2000s | 41.2% | 31.1% | 10.2% | Korea |
| 2010s | 35.5% | 35.7% | 0.2% | United Arab Emirates |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
